### 1. Enhancing Understanding
Subtitles act as a potent tool for educational purposes. They not only translate the auditory content linguistically but also provide an additional layer of textual explanation that can help clarify complex ideas or jargon. This is particularly beneficial in language learning, where subtitles can be used to reinforce and reinforce vocabulary and grammar structures. For instance, foreign language learners can benefit from having subtitles in their native language, allowing them to follow the conversation and enhance their comprehension skills.
### 2. Accessibility
Accessibility is one of the primary reasons for the widespread use and adoption of subtitles. For individuals with hearing impairments, subtitles can make live events, movies, educational content, and everyday media consumption possible. This makes the world more accessible to people with disabilities, ensuring no one is excluded from cultural experiences, educational opportunities, or the sheer enjoyment of media. Additionally, subtitles can also benefit those with cognitive impairments, offering a pace-adjustable way to process auditory information.
